I just upgraded to 10.2 and the August Dev Tools update. I have an old project using the previous version (I believe it was the Dec 2001 version) of Project Builder. The old version worked great and when fixing a couple of things the debugger gave me the following error:

Error From Debugger: No Source File Named appDelegate.m.

I can edit the source file. I can change it and compile it and run it. I can go into IB and load it. What's going on? Is there something that didn't take in the upgrade? Is there another step in the upgrade process that I should be taking?
